Bears bounce back, notch win over Hart County

OWENSBORO — Bouncing back from a loss one day earlier, Butler County pulled away to beat Hart County 61-46 in the Independence Bank Classic at the Owensboro SportsCenter on Thursday, Dec. 29. 

Butler County shot 50 percent (24-of-48) from the field in the win. The Bears connected on two of eight three-point field goal attempts.

Butler County shot 78.6 percent (11-of-14) from the free throw line. 

Ty Price scored a game-high 28 points to lead Butler County to the win. Price shot 100 percent (six-of-six) from the free throw line.

Accompanying Price in double figures for the Bears, Lawson Rice netted 17 points.

Finishing near double figures for Butler County, Justin Castlen added eight points.

Chipping in offensively for the Bears, Luke Laughing and Trever Deweese contributed four points apiece. 

Rice and Deweese combined to pace Butler County inside, claiming nine rebounds and eight rebounds, respectively.

Butler County is scheduled to host Third Region rival Apollo for its next game on Tuesday, Jan. 3. Tip-off for the Butler County-Apollo boys' basketball game is set for 7:30 p.m. in Morgantown.
